We come before the throne of grace with hearts full of gratitude and reverence, lifting up these earnest petitions in the mighty name of Jesus Christ, our Lord and Savior. It is only through His precious blood and by His authority that we have access to the Father, and it is in His name alone that we pray, for there is no other name under heaven by which we must be saved (Acts 4:12).

Heavenly Father, we thank You for the gift of life and for entrusting us with the time, resources, and abilities to steward for Your glory. Your Word reminds us, "So teach us to number our days, that we may gain a heart of wisdom" (Psalm 90:12). We humbly ask that You establish the work of our hands, as the psalmist prayed in Psalm 90:17, and help us to walk in wisdom, redeeming the time because the days are evil (Ephesians 5:15-16). Guard our words, Lord, for "death and life are in the power of the tongue" (Proverbs 18:21), and let every word that proceeds from our mouths be seasoned with grace and truth (Colossians 4:6).

We plead the blood of Jesus over every member of our families, our homes, our vehicles, our work, and all that You have entrusted to our care. May Your peace, which surpasses all understanding, guard our hearts and minds in Christ Jesus (Philippians 4:7). We declare that no weapon formed against us shall prosper, and every tongue that rises against us in judgment, we shall condemn, for this is our heritage as servants of the Lord (Isaiah 54:17). We take refuge in the shadow of Your wings, O God, for You are our fortress and deliverer (Psalm 91).

Father, we lift up those who are hurting and in pain, asking that You would comfort them with Your love and heal their wounds. Bind up the brokenhearted and set the captives free (Isaiah 61:1). We pray for relationships that have been strained or broken, asking that You would restore them according to Your will, for You are the God who heals and makes all things new (Revelation 21:5). Grant strength and wisdom to husbands, wives, parents, and children to live out their God-given roles in love, submission, and obedience to Your Word (Ephesians 5:22-6:4).

Guide our words, Lord, as we speak to others, that we may be instruments of encouragement, wisdom, and love. Let our conversations be filled with grace, seasoned with salt, so that we may know how to answer everyone (Colossians 4:6). We pray for those in the healing professions, that You would grant them favor, wisdom, and compassion as they care for others. May the sick be healed, the weary find rest, and the lost be drawn to You, giving all glory to Your holy name.

For our adult children, we ask that You would close every door that leads to harm, temptation, or ungodly influences. Open doors of opportunity for them to walk in Your purposes, surrounded by kind and godly friends who will sharpen them as iron sharpens iron (Proverbs 27:17). Protect them from the evil one, for greater is He who is in them than he who is in the world (1 John 4:4). Keep our husbands and children safe in all their travels and environments, for You are their shield and protector (Psalm 121:7-8).

Lord, we thank You for Your faithfulness and for the answered prayers we have already seen in our lives. We praise You with all that is within us, for You are worthy of all honor, glory, and power. Deliver us from all evil, and surround us with Your hedge of protection, as You have promised in Your Word (Psalm 91:11-12). We trust in Your unfailing love and declare that no plan of the enemy shall prosper against us, for You are our refuge and strength (Psalm 46:1).

We pray all these things in the powerful and matchless name of Jesus Christ, our Lord, to whom be all glory, honor, and praise, now and forever. Amen.
